Marriott, which opened its seventh property
Courtyard business hotel in Hyderabad, has chalked out plans to launch three
more hotels in India by end-December 2009.
Marriott plans to have six more hotels under its Courtyard brand by
end-December 2010. This includes hotels in Chennai, Mumbai, Ahmedabad, two in
Pune and one in Delhi.
Besides, the company is planning to launch four JW Marriott hotels, one each
in Mumbai, Chennai, Bangalore and Chandigarh and one Renaissance hotel in
Bangalore.
The company is also looking at setting up hotels in places like Nashik
(Maharashtra), Lucknow (Uttar Pradesh), Amritsar (Punjab) and Kochi (Kerala).
